Averta is a sans serif geometric font family with a unique personality and a meaningful name. Averta by definition means “to act or to speak openly, bluntly or without moderation, without hiding”. It combines features from European grotesque and American gothic fonts resulting in a modernist, neutral and friendly typeface that you could use for all your projects. It works great with packaging design, branding projects, text, titles, greeting cards, posters, and app & web design. It comes in eight weights with matching italics, in 2 versions: Averta and Averta standard. It’s available in a full set of uppercase and lowercase letters, numbers, and glyphs. It also supports over 200 languages with an extended Latin, Cyrillic, Greek and Vietnamese character set, which makes it the perfect type family (for its diversity).
